Hello, I am unable to post image links in my comments/postings. I used to be able to do so a few days ago. It says "Something went wrong. Please try again or contact an administrator".
 
Hello, I am unable to post image links in my comments/postings. I used to be able to do so a few days ago. It says "Something went wrong. Please try again or contact an administrator".
Posting links, images, and videos in the new forum software rely on being automatically added to a hidden usergroup which is applied once you have reached 24 hours since registering your account. This is only retroactively applied to older accounts after you have been back online for a bit, and the process that sets these usergroups runs once an hour. So for older accounts that haven't logged in since the forum conversion, it can take up to an hour from that first login for those abilities to work again. The same goes for badges being granted, they're done once an hour (at a different time from usergroups being added) as well.
I've just checked and you have that usergroup set now. If you continue to have problems for some reason, let me know.
